    Overview

  • 1. Please give an overview of your role and what this involves on a day-to-day basis.
  • I was part of a cohort of other Vacation Schemers, there was an agenda set out for us for activities each day. we completed simulated tasks supervised by a member of the Talent team. We worked in groups, got to know each other and members at the firm at networking events. We met clients, did presentations. Overall, it was a great experience and a great opportunity to get to know the firm and its people.

    Responsibilities

  • 3. Were you given much responsibility during your placement / internship?
  • No I wasn't as it was a virtual remote internship, I would've liked to have more responsibility, but i believe this was due to cybersecurity concerns. Nonetheless, some of the tasks gave us tremendous responsibility as we were able to give suggestions and talk to CMS clients directly which was an insightful and invaluable experience. I think when vacation schemes become in person again, there will be more responsibility for potential vac schemers.

  • 8. What advice would you give to others applying to CMS
  • I would say make sure to tailor your application specifically to CMS, let others have a read of your application and give feedback before sending it off. Submit your application as early as possible. Talk to people at the firm before submitting. Really understand the culture of the firm before applying. Practice your interview skills as much as possible. Prepare as much as you can. And when it comes time for the assessment center, relax and be yourself.
